Upper and lower bounds for the speed of pulled fronts with a cut-off

R. D. Benguria, M. C. Depassier () and M. Loss

The European Physical Journal B: Condensed Matter and Complex Systems, 2008, vol. 61, issue 3, 331-334

Abstract: We establish rigorous upper and lower bounds for the speed of pulled fronts with a cut-off. For all reaction terms of KPP type a simple analytic upper bound is given. The lower bounds however depend on details of the reaction term. For a small cut-off parameter the two leading order terms in the asymptotic expansion of the upper and lower bounds coincide and correspond to the Brunet-Derrida formula. For large cut-off parameters the bounds do not coincide and permit a simple estimation of the speed of the front. Copyright EDP Sciences/Società Italiana di Fisica/Springer-Verlag 2008
